Acerca de Inspire More Life

Welcome to "Inspire More Life," a podcast where exploration meets inspiration. Hosted by Jonathan Wells, we delve into the stories of individuals from diverse backgrounds who have transformed their passions into realities. This show is a haven for those who seek to challenge conventional thinking and embrace a journey of self-discovery. Through engaging conversations and a global perspective, we aim to ignite curiosity, foster positivity, and empower listeners to conquer their goals. Join us as we navigate the narratives of personal growth, cultural immersion, and the pursuit of dreams, inspiring you to live a life filled with more possibilities, experiences, and inspiration.

Relentless: From Zero Star Recruit to NFL Prospect to Content Creator Generating Millions of Views | Walvenski Aimé

“I was a zero star recruit.” No offers. No roadmap. No guarantee it would work. In this episode of Inspire More Life, Walvenski Aimé shares the full story behind his journey from starting football late to becoming one of the top junior college recruits in the country, earning offers from powerhouse programs like Alabama, Auburn, and Florida State. He chose Florida State… became an Orange Bowl champion… and went on to get opportunities at the NFL level. But the story doesn’t stop there. Three knee surgeries. Setbacks no one saw. And a moment where everything he built his identity around was no longer certain. This conversation goes beyond football. It is about what it really takes to bet on yourself when you are behind… when you do not have the blueprint… and when the path you planned starts to shift. From JUCO to Division 1… From the NFL to working in the NCAA… From tech to becoming a content creator reaching millions… Walvenski breaks down what “relentless” actually looks like in real life. We talk about: * Starting football late and still reaching the highest level * The importance of studying your craft and knowing your position * How environment can change your entire life trajectory * The JUCO grind and what it really teaches you * Becoming a top recruit after being overlooked * Navigating injuries, pressure, and uncertainty at the highest level * Knowing when it is time to walk away * Rebuilding identity after sports * Transitioning into tech and creating a new path * Building a platform and generating millions of views If you have ever felt behind… overlooked… or unsure if your path is still possible… this conversation will meet you where you are. You do not need a perfect start. You need to stay relentless.

From Tamil Nadu to New Roots EB5: Mary Kennedy’s Journey of Immigration, Leadership and Legacy

In this episode of the Inspire More Life podcast, host Jonathan Wells sits down with Mary Kennedy, immigration attorney, founder of the Law Offices of Mary Kennedy, and co-founder of New Roots EB5, alongside her mentee and business partner, Mathew Kizhakkadathu. Together they unpack Mary’s inspiring journey from Tamil Nadu, India, to the United States, navigating uprooting, balancing family and career, and ultimately building both a thriving law firm and an immigrant focused investment fund. The conversation explores the role of faith, family, authenticity, and mentorship in creating lasting impact. What you will hear in this episode: * How Mary’s headmaster father shaped her discipline, values, and choice of law * Breaking out of shyness to lead with detail, empathy, and service * The immigrant adjustment: motherhood, family sacrifice, and finding identity in America * Building a successful immigration law practice while serving widows and families pro bono * The origins and mission of New Roots EB5, how investment visas create opportunity and trust * Why authentic leadership and community relationships matter in business * Practical advice for immigrants on assimilation, career choices, and building support systems * Encouragement to never give up, hard work, learning, and giving back as the path forward This episode is filled with wisdom, cultural insight, and practical tools for anyone navigating the immigrant journey, entrepreneurship, or leadership rooted in authenticity. 🎧 Tune in now on Spotify and Apple Podcasts.
